So what about pay for performance on offense.
Posted on 3/5/12 at 8:21 am
Posted on 3/5/12 at 8:21 am
So a players job on defense is to make tackles and prevent scores. On offense you are trying to put up points. So if the offense had a system in place that gave payouts to a runningback for trucking a defender or taking a guy off his feet with a crackback block would you ever hear anything about it. The players had friendly wagers on whom could outperform one another on the field. A little extra incentive to push a little harder. This shite wasn't really even about the money, it was about walking around the lockerroom with your head held high and chest sticking out knowing that your peers noticed your accomplishments on the field. It's about a sense of pride, not about them all going out there and being robots. They shouldn't go out there and bust there butts together and not build a sense of comradery. These guys build relationships and compete against each other every day and this is a very small way of them pushing each other a little more. If Goodell wants everything to be calculated and have a bunch of clones walking around the field the entertainment value of this sport will go to shite.
